Secret Features to Consider
When picking a crib, parents must keep numerous crucial features in mind:
- Safety Standards: Ensure the crib fulfills UK safety guidelines.
- Material: Look for non-toxic products and finishes.
- Size and Space: Evaluate the offered space in your house.
- Adjustability: Consider cribs with adjustable bed mattress as your baby grows.
- Mobility: Some cribs are designed for simple movement from room to room.
Best Cribs for Newborns in the UK
Crib Model | Type | Rate Range | Key Features |
---|---|---|---|
Mamas & & Papas Urbo 2 | Cot/infant cot bed (news) Bed | ₤ 400 – ₤ 500 | Streamlined design, adjustable height, portable |
IKEA Gulliver | Crib | ₤ 99 – ₤ 129 | Affordable, basic design, safety-tested |
Snüz Pod 3 | Co-sleeper | ₤ 229 – ₤ 300 | Permits parent to sleep near baby, breathable mesh sides |
Tutti Bambini CoZee | Co-sleeper | ₤ 199 – ₤ 250 | Rocking feature, adjustable height, storage compartment |
Halo Bassinest Glider | Bassinet | ₤ 200 – ₤ 250 | Rotates & & swivels, height adjustable, breathable mesh |
Mothercare My4 in 1 | Cot Bed | ₤ 249 – ₤ 299 | Converts to junior bed, adjustable bed mattress height |

Frequently asked questions
1. How do I select a crib for my newborn?
Think about safety, convenience, size, and adjustability. Look for cribs that meet UK security requirements.
2. When can my baby shift from a crib to a bed?
Typically, children transition from cribs to beds between 18 months to 3 years, depending upon their development.
3. Is a co-sleeper safe for my baby?
Yes, as long as it satisfies security requirements and is used properly; it helps keep you near to your baby during sleep.
4. Do I require a bed mattress protector for my crib?
Yes, a mattress protector helps preserve health and protects the bed mattress from spills or accidents.
5. How typically should I check the crib for safety?
Frequently inspect all parts, consisting of the bed mattress, safety straps, and total stability, at least as soon as a month.
